is there a way to stop windows from going to sleep?
i tried to check if there is a setting for this, but no.

during presentations or discussions, my computer goes to sleep & then i have
to login again.
this is a headache, how can i overcome this issue (win xp prof),

This is more a Windows forum question, but this is my suggestion:

Go into CONTROL PANEL & open POWER MANAGEMENT options.

Choose 'NEVER' for the monitor/hard drive & system standby, click APPLY &
then click OK

Now, your computer wont switch off your monitor, hard drive & won't go into
sleep mode.
